Ameriprise Financial (NYSE: AMP) plans 18,020-share sale from employee options
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Ameriprise Financial, Inc. reports a planned sale of 18,020 shares of its common stock on or about July 28, 2026, in connection with employee stock options exercised on a non-qualified stock options net exercise basis. The filing lists an aggregate market value of 9,828,561.54 for the securities and 89,897,084 shares of common stock outstanding, with sales expected through American Enterprise Investment Services, Inc. on the NYSE.

Net Exercise financial
"07/28/2026 | Non-Qualified Stock Options Net Exercise"
A net exercise is a way to convert stock options into shares without paying cash up front: instead of handing over money to buy the optioned shares, the holder receives only the number of shares equal to the option’s value after the company withholds a portion of shares to cover the exercise price and taxes. It matters to investors because it changes how many new shares are issued, affects dilution of existing shareholders, and alters company cash flow compared with a cash exercise.
Employee Stock Option financial
"Common Stock | 07/28/2026 | Employee Stock Option | Ameriprise Financial, Inc."
An employee stock option is a promise that lets a worker buy company shares later at a predetermined price, often after they stay for a certain period or meet performance goals — think of it like a coupon that locks in today's price for a future purchase. It matters to investors because options align employees’ incentives with company performance, can increase the number of shares outstanding (dilution) when exercised, and represent a compensation cost that affects reported profits and shareholder value.
